Batman mega mansion is for sale at a price that would make Joker laugh

  • The historic Pasadena estate utilized for the exterior sequences of Wayne Manor in the 1960s Batman television series has entered the luxury market at 32 million dollars.
  • Following a private transaction of 20.8 million dollars in mid 2025, the Tudor style residence seeks to capitalize on its expansive cinematic history.
  • Luxury real estate asset analysts indicate that long term liquidity constraints and the permanent loss of domestic anonymity represent the true hidden costs of the acquisition.

The luxury residential infrastructure of Southern California has registered a significant institutional listing with the public availability of the prominent estate that served as the definitive exterior representation of Wayne Manor in the classic Batman television broadcasting era. Located at 380 S San Rafael Ave. in the prestigious enclave of Pasadena, the property has been introduced to international buyers with a starting valuation of 32 million dollars. Originally constructed in 1928 for a then unprecedented capital expenditure of 140,000 dollars, the historical Tudor style complex encompasses 1.97 hectares of land and 1,672 square meters of high end living space…
